What if the midlife reinvention you keep postponing isn't waiting for more data or a better plan, it's waiting for you to trust your gut again? For many professionals like you, career reinvention feels too big to trust your intuition and instead let the big decisions be made by spreadsheets, pros-and-cons lists, and taking the safe route of certainty. Sylvia Taylor calls that inner signal "the sparkle." As an "adapt-ologist" who has navigated career changes across marketing, organizational development, and agile leadership, Sylvia discovered early that her most significant career pivots were never purely logical. They were intuitive. She followed what lit her up, even when the path made no sense on paper.
